Everything You Know About College Is Wrong
In this controversial new work, Jeffrey L. Buller, the author of Positive Academic Leadership and Change Leadership in Higher Education, argues that nearly every initiative undertaken to improve higher education in the last fifty years-merit pay systems, student course evaluations, faculty evaluation, outcomes assessment, program review, external college rankings, strategic planning, and the like-has actually had the opposite effect. In addition, he argues that current approaches to accreditation have failed, "administrative bloat" is not the leading cause of tuition increases at colleges and universities, and selectivity, access, and diversity can all be pursued simultaneously. In short, everything you've been told about higher education is wrong.

An earlier version of this book was published in 2012 under the title Reinventing College by ATLAS Leadership Publishing.

About the Author

One of today's leading authorities on academic leadership, Jeffrey L. Buller is the president and CEO of ALPHA Leadership Services.
